Transaction 0734d93152de825b7c2a7a08120eb3daf7bf7bef8dfd0f9a015e98f26686134a

1 Input
2 Outputs
  • 0734d93152de825b7c2a7a08120eb3daf7bf7bef8dfd0f9a015e98f26686134a:0
  • value  54756
    address  3EYFWK8YNYQsjHqhGek17W2RC7u1xjz4wt
  • 0734d93152de825b7c2a7a08120eb3daf7bf7bef8dfd0f9a015e98f26686134a:1
  • value  738
    address  3BWeF9JdqQXb7cXXdUS2eCNqN6rNayVffE